Labor-Force Participation Rate

The percentage of the adult population that is part of the labor force, either employed or actively seeking employment.

Marginally Attached Workers

Individuals who are not currently in the labor force but indicate that they want and are available for a job and have looked for work sometime in the recent past but not actively in the current period.
